Output 8d17feed32c2aa94103e265eb7dc3400395aae6c3983d4d71cc3bad4dd64c24b:1354

value
536940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d955af5aff824195e728dee715a7a9fb4c53aa OP_EQUAL
address
31mWHDwYMSTm4or51ZQin4kMvobN2p4vCd
transaction
8d17feed32c2aa94103e265eb7dc3400395aae6c3983d4d71cc3bad4dd64c24b
confirmations
39034
spent
true